If you are passionate about the Lake District this will be a little gem. (Sunday Telegraph )

A delightful and intriguing mix of thousands of Cumbrian facts and curiosities. (Manchester Evening News )

A book to dip into in front of the fire, remember past excursions and begin planning some new ones. (Grange Now! )

A pleasant ramble through the Lakes, filled with facts, figures, recipes abd poems from the region, as well as more unusual tips such as working out the wind-chill factor on the Fells, or understanding the local Lake District lingo. (Country Living )

I'm a great Lakes fan, walking and the area in general. I also live quite close and profess to knowing quite a lot about the lakes. For a book to just pick up read a few interesting facts and put down this book is great. Lots of info you probably never knew you didn't know. If you are a Lakes fan or have friends that visit, this would make an excellent stocking filler.

I live in the Lake District and am used to seeing loads of books on the area, but this one stands out. It's packed with a wide range of information, a mixture of interesting stuff and fun facts - such as the bit on extraordinary questions that have been asked at Tourist Information Centres! It makes a great introduction to those who don't know the Lakes and, even if you think you do, you'll come across all sorts of new information. It's a handy size, with a nice quality feel. I've been giving it as a present quite a bit and it's definitely been appreciated.
